This ring, made in the 90s, could be defined as a perfect union between a solitaire and a contrarier, in which not only the main diamond stands out, positioned in the center and therefore in the foreground, but also other diamonds, as well as the play of delicate and lively lines. Starting from the center we find, as mentioned, the protagonist diamond, brilliant cut and highlighted thanks to its setting; and this not only because it has been inserted deeply into it, and not only for its height, which makes it appear slightly higher than the base of the ring, but also and above all for its claws, alternating in yellow and white gold and to which corresponds a different shape, for the first more rounded and for the second more square! Moving our gaze we will find the two shoulders, characterized by the typical wavy movement of the contrariers, and that go in two opposite directions, one upwards and one downwards. Both have also been decorated with diamonds, for a total of four on each side and also set directly inside them.
